What is Cubex?
Founded in 2008 and headquartered in Phoenix, Arizona, Cubex has established itself as a critical infrastructure partner for veterinary, medical, and dental practices. By integrating advanced hardware with intuitive software solutions, the company addresses the complex logistical challenges of inventory management and clinical efficiency. Cubex operates at the intersection of healthcare logistics and digital transformation, providing practitioners with the tools necessary to optimize resource allocation and improve patient care outcomes. Its market position is defined by a commitment to streamlining clinical workflows through automated dispensing and data-driven inventory control systems.
How much funding has Cubex raised?
Cubex has raised a total of $3.9M across 2 funding rounds:

Debt (2020): $2M with participation from PPP
Debt (2021): $1.9M led by PPP
